[Sun Feb 10 2008] [21:06:28] <johnc4510-laptop> New in Hardy Heron: Clutch BitTorrent WebUI - Transmission will be the new torrent downloading app. in Hardy, and it is being teamed up with Clutch. Clutch is a way to control you torrents remotely. Yes remotely. You can interface with your torrents at home from any web browser.
